NOTE: This order is nonprecedential.

United States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it ______________________

AMERICAN PACIFIC PLYWOOD, INC., U.S. GLOBAL FOREST, INC., LB WOOD CAMBODIA CO., LTD., CAMBODIAN HAPPY HOME WOOD PRODUCTS CO., LTD., INTERGLOBAL FOREST LLC, Plaintiffs-Appellants

v.

UNITED STATES, COALITION FOR FAIR TRADE IN HARDWOOD PLYWOOD, Defendants-Appellees ______________________

2023-2321, 2023-2322 ______________________

Appeals from the United States Court of International Trade in Nos. 1:20-cv-03914-MMB, 1:20-cv-03915-MMB, and 1:20-cv-03916-MMB, Judge M. Miller Baker. ______________________

ON MOTION ______________________

Before LOURIE, PROST, and STOLL, Circuit Judges. PROST, Circuit Judge. ORDER Case: 23-2321 Document: 19 Page: 2 Filed: 01/26/2024

The United States moves without opposition to volun- tarily remand these appeals to the United States Court of International Trade with instructions to remand to Cus- toms and Border Protection for further proceedings con- sistent with Royal Brush Manufacturing, Inc. v. United States, 75 F.4th 1250 (Fed. Cir. 2023). Upon consideration thereof, IT IS ORDERED THAT: (1) The motion is granted to the extent that the cases are remanded to the Court of International Trade with in- structions to remand to Customs and Border Protection for further proceedings consistent with Royal Brush, 75 F.4th 1250. (2) Each side shall bear its own costs. FOR THE COURT
